What is the most likely purpose of the gaucho games?
dexar [7]
The tame – This game involved great techniques and calmness. A player must tame a wild horse without frightening it. The Payada – In this game, players will show their traditional poetry. The player is called the Gaucho and he is accompanied with a guiter, together they are called payador. Payador needs to give graceful topics accompanied with guitars.

<u>THE TWO TYPES OF PAST TENSES IN SPANISH</u>

When you are talking about Spanish past tenses, it is essential to think of it like a timeline. There are two types of past tense, pretérito and imperfecto.

PRETÉRITO

El pretérito is basically like a point in the past. It has the meaning that you did something and then it was over. For example, I ate food yesterday, I went on a vacation to France, he tried onions last year and hated them. These are all examples of pretérito because it was a dot on the timeline, even if it was a long event (such as a vacation). It wasn't something constant or repeated, but it was one time.

Examples:

Comí comida ayer.

Me fui de vacaciónes a Francia.

Él probó las cebollas el año pasado y las odió.

IMPERFECTO

El imperfecto is basically a line in the past. It shows that something used to happen, and it usually is something that was constant but has now stopped. For example, I worked at the mall for a long time, my mom was a teacher, I used to play on that playground all the time in my childhood. I will translate these into Spanish below. These are all imperfecto because it is something that used to happen, occur, or exist but doesn't anymore.

Examples:

Yo trabajaba en el centro comercial por mucho tiempo.

Mi mamá era maestra.

Jugaba en ese patio todo el tiempo en mi infancia.
